Project OLED
About
News
Contact Us

Cormorant Technologies

Project OLED
About
News
Contact Us
Previous Next
Back to Top
Cormorant Technologies, LLC, 2909 Thomas Smith Lane, Williamsburg, VA, 23185cormoranttechnologies@gmail.com